The annual Global Rosary Relay for the sanctification of priests on the Feast of the Sacred Heart of Jesus on 8 June 2018 when we encircle the world in prayer once again, in this its ninth year, with more shrines than ever taking part in what is now recognised as a truly significant and powerful devotional initiative within the Catholic Church to recognise and bless the work of priests serving the faithful the world over.
Each of the participating shrines in 65 + countries prays a particular mystery of the Rosary at a particular half hour on the day in thanksgiving to God for our priests and to implore the protection and loving care of Our Lady, Mother of all priests, for all her priestly sons. With the coming of midnight on the 8 June 2018, the entire world, by then, will have been encircled in prayer for our priests on this The Annual Rosary Relay Day.
